#f59b98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f59b98 is composed of 96.1% red, 60.8%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.7% magenta, 38%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 1.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 77.8%. #f59b98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eb3731.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

● #f59b98 color description : Very soft red.
#f59b98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f59b98 has RGB values of R:245, G:155,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.38,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16096152.

Shades and Tints of #f59b98
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040100 is the darkest color, while #fef2f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f59b98
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cac4c3 is the less saturated color, while #fe938f is the most saturated one.
